According to one study, the number of homeless people living in ReykjavikIcelands capitalnearly doubled between 2012 and 2017 from 179 to 349, or about three out of every thousand. According to test results collected from 45 countries by the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development (OECD), Icelandic children scored below the group averages in math, science and reading. The OECD Better Life Index, created in May 2011 by the Organisation for Economic Co-operation and Development, is an initiative pioneering the development of economic indicators which better capture multiple dimensions of economic and social progress. Quality of Life The European Survey of Income and Living Conditions (EU-SILC) has been carried out by Statistics Iceland since 2004.
